Ron Jeremy will reportedly be declared incompetent to stand trial for rape as a result of severe dementia.

Jeremy was indicted on more than 30 counts of sexual assault in August 2021, with accusations dating back to 1996, according to The Times. His alleged victims range in age from ages 15 to 51. Jeremy pleaded not guilty and has maintained his innocence.

Jeremy’s condition is said to be preventing him from being able to take the stand in his own defense after facing 30 counts of rape by 20 different women, according to People. “If he does not improve, we will not be able to try him for his crimes,” Los Angeles County Deputy District Attorney Paul Thompson said.

Thompson said mental health experts were engaged by both the prosecution and Jeremy’s legal team, and both confirmed they found no evidence that Jeremy was faking his medical condition, according to The Times.

“If he does not improve, we will not be able to try him for his crimes,” he continued. “Because criminal proceedings are suspended as long as he is incompetent, we also cannot get a guilty plea from him or discuss other measures to get justice for the victims in this case.”

“As a result of the agreement of the experts, the defendant will be declared incompetent to stand trial … his prognosis for improvement is not good,” Thompson said.

The former porn star is expected to be declared unfit for trial on January 17 and will likely be placed in a state-run hospital. Lianne Young, a former British adult film star and one of Jeremy’s accusers, said she was “kind of numb” after discovering he would not be able to be tried in court, according to The Times.

“It’s going to come down to public opinion now, and public opinion has looked at Ron like a god,” Young said. “It could be an indication to other predators or viewers of pornography that they can get away with such crimes.”
